Zelensky pleads for Ukraine ’air shield’ after Russian onslaught
Ukrainian leader Volodymyr Zelensky called on Oct. 11 for wealthy Western nations to help Kiev create an "air shield" after a rash of deadly Russian aerial attacks.
G7 to hold crisis talks on Russia’s bombing blitz in Ukraine
The United States and other G7 powers will hold crisis talks on Oct. 11 on Russia's recent bombing blitz across Ukraine, with Britain's Liz Truss expected to insist they "must not waver one iota" in their support for Kiev.
Extraordinary Meeting of the G-7 because of Russia’s Missile Attacks on Ukrainian Cities
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ky announced that he spoke by phone with German Chancellor Olaf Scholz, and the two agreed on the need for an emergency meeting of the Group of Seven Advanced World Economies (G-7) over Russia's series of missile attacks against Ukraine in Monday, Reuters reported.

Ukraine’s Zelensky vows ‘victory’ on visit to liberated Kharkiv region
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ky on Wednesday promised "victory" on a visit to the strategic city of Izyum that was recently recaptured from Russia by Kiev's army in a lightning counter-offensive.
